Bactrian Deer vs Сизый канюк
Cervus hanglu compared with Buteo nitidus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bactrian Deer | Сизый канюк |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(хордовые)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Mammalia (млекопитающие) | Aves (птицы) |
| Order | Artiodactyla (парнокопытные) | Accipitriformes (ястребообразные) |
| Family | Cervidae (Deer) | Accipitridae (Hawks & Eagles) |
| Genus | Cervus (True Deer) | Buteo |
| Species | Cervus hanglu | Buteo nitidus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Bactrian Deer and Сизый канюк share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(хордовые)
